Cork Tours — Overview
Cork is a lively southern city with maritime roots and culinary flair. Shop at the English Market, climb St. Fin Barre's Cathedral, and kiss the Blarney Stone at Blarney Castle. Coastal drives reveal charming villages and rugged scenery, while pubs serve warm welcomes and local whiskey. Cork blends culture and countryside effortlessly.
